What is a Pancake Optical Module?

The Pancake optical module gets its name from its remarkably flat profile. Unlike traditional lenses that are thick and curved, a Pancake system uses a "folded" optical path.

 

[Image: Diagram of a Pancake optical path showing the reflection between a semi-reflective mirror and a reflective polarizer]

This is achieved through a sophisticated combination of:

  1. A Semi-Reflective Mirror: Acts as the first point of contact for light.

     

  2. Reflective Polarizing Films: These precisely control the direction of light waves.

     

  3. Quarter-Wave Plates (QWP): These change the polarization state of the light, allowing it to bounce back and forth within the lens assembly before finally reaching the user's eye.

     

By "folding" the light, the distance it travels is much longer than the physical thickness of the lens itself. This allows ARVR Optical to place the display significantly closer to the lens—often less than 1mm apart.

 


Why Pancake Optics Outperform Traditional Lenses

As we move through 2026, the industry has largely abandoned Fresnel lenses for premium headsets. Here is why the Pancake optical module is the superior choice:

1. Radical Miniaturization

Traditional optics require a "dark chamber" air gap of 40mm to 50mm to focus. A Pancake module reduces this requirement to nearly zero. This results in headsets that are not only thinner but significantly lighter, reducing neck strain for long-term professional or gaming use.

 

2. Elimination of "God Rays" and Artifacts

Fresnel lenses are notorious for "God Rays"—distracting streaks of light caused by the ridges of the lens. Because Pancake lenses use smooth, high-precision surfaces, they eliminate these artifacts entirely, providing a much cleaner and more immersive visual experience.

 

3. Edge-to-Edge Clarity

One common complaint with older VR tech was the "sweet spot"—the tiny area in the center of the lens where the image is sharp. ARVR Optical's Pancake modules offer superior edge-to-edge clarity, meaning you can move your eyes to look at objects in your peripheral vision without the image becoming blurry.


Technical Specifications for the 2026 Market

When evaluating a Pancake optical module, the technical experts at ARVR Optical recommend focusing on these four key performance indicators (KPIs):

  • Optical Efficiency: Historically, Pancake lenses were less efficient than other types because light is lost during each "fold." In 2026, our advanced coatings have pushed light efficiency to over 15-20%, which is vital for maintaining high brightness from Micro OLED displays.

  • Field of View (FOV): While early Pancake designs were limited, modern modules now achieve an FOV of $95^\circ$ to $110^\circ$, covering the full range of human immersion.

  • Ghosting Suppression: Because light bounces multiple times, "ghost images" can occur. We use high-precision vacuum lamination to ensure polarizing films are aligned to within $\pm 0.5^\circ$, virtually eliminating ghosting.

     

  • Resolution Support: Our modules are optimized for 4K-per-eye resolutions, ensuring no detail is lost in the optical path.


Manufacturing Challenges and Quality Control

The Pancake optical module is one of the most difficult components to manufacture in the optoelectronics world. The alignment of the multiple layers—the mirrors, the polarizers, and the waveplates—must be perfect.

 

At ARVR Optical, we employ AI-driven visual inspection systems to monitor for "haze" or minute surface defects. Even a 10-micron misalignment can ruin the contrast of the entire display.
